EXT. MAYA'S BUILDING - DAY #2#
Will steps out, eyes bloodshot, a giant plushie hugged to his chest — big enough to block his sightline. He moves past the nose of a parked delivery van toward the street.
A cyclist, GRAHAM, barrels along the painted bike lane and slams into him. The plushie tumbles. Will drops with the rider, already reaching to steady him.
Hey! Hey, you all right?
Will drops, bracing GRAHAM’S head without moving the neck. Blood slicks from a cut, bright and fast. His eyes swim, his mouth moves; no sound.
Hey! Stay with me, alright? What's your name?
Don't...
Don't what? Leave you? I'm not going to leave you.
Take...
Yeah?
Graham coughs, breath hitching. A thin line of red gathers at his lip; the cut at his hairline seeps into his hair. Will braces him without moving the neck, folds a sleeve against the wound, his face close and steady.
Hey! You'll be alright, okay? It'll be alright. Just try and keep breathing. Keep breathing. Don't-
